Utah Candidate And Ex- Envoy Huntsman Says He Has COVID-19

Republican Utah gubernatorial candidate and former ambassador Jon Huntsman Jr. says he has tested positive for COVID-19. Huntsman said Wednesday he is experiencing “classic symptoms” of the illness caused by the coronavirus, and will isolate himself while his campaign continues. The news comes after a staffer in his office tested positive last week. Huntsman is one of four Republicans on the June 30 primary ballot. Huntsman previously served as Utah governor until 2009, when he left to be the U.S. ambassador to China. He later served as ambassador to Russia before resigning and mounting his campaign for governor.
